as long as it has a 'simple' power supply it is cheaper to import audio gear into australia (either internal switching 110-240 or DC-in which means you can buy one from an electronics store)
the pain comes with things that have custom power supplies like electribe SX / MX with their weird 9V AC power supply with a strange plug. (korg will tear you a new arsehole if you try to by one direct from them)

not being able to capture multiple separate loops in sync (like the 4 on the kp3), or save a loop to a pad without stopping, kinda kills its ability to be used live beyond a simple DJ effect box... because somehow you have to be able to "deconstruct" the loop. . but you cant because all the audio is intermingled
